It’s not the height of the Rim but the Width of it that dictates the size tyre you can fit to it, Any 15 inch tyre will go on a 15 inch rim but you can’t put a 33*12.5*15 tyre onto a 15 by 6 rim, you need a 15 by 8 minimum I think it is.
To answer the question a 31-inch tyre will be fine.
